MA Weather Forecast: Hour-By-Hour Snow Monday Morning
Here is the latest on what could be up to 4+ inches of snow Monday.

A hazardous weather outlook and winter weather advisory have been issued in parts of Massachusetts in advance of a late-season snowfall expected to hit overnight. The Sunday night forecast calls for slippery roads and tough travel conditions when you wake up Monday, but overall nothing too treacherous.
A winter weather advisory has been issued for the South Coast, where up to 4 inches of snow could fall by Monday morning. A hazardous weather outlook will be in effect for the rest of the state - south of Boston is expected to get about 1-2 inches, while nothing more than a dusting is expected for the Boston area and north of the city.
For those worried about the worst-case scenario, it's not so bad. South of Boston would be getting 2-4 inches, so it would really only be a significant difference for north of Boston.

The National Weather Service said the last significant snow event in April around these parts was two years ago, when Boston got nearly 5 inches of snow on April 6, 2016.
The last inch of snow usually falls in Boston around March 18, on average. The latest the final inch of snow fell in Boston was April 28, 1916. The final snow in Worcester usually comes around March 29, and the latest inch that has fallen there was May 11, 1945, according to the National Weather Service.
